Overview

Postcode PR1 5TR is located in an urban city, within the Ribbleton ward of Preston in the North West region, and forms part of the Ribbleton area. It has very high deprivation and very high crime levels, with around 125.1 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, roughly 1.1× the North West average of 109 per 1,000. The average income per household in Ribbleton is £37,887 per year. The nearest station is Preston (Lancs), about 2.3 miles away. There are 10 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Frequently asked questions about PR1 5TR

Is PR1 5TR (Ribbleton) safe?

The area around PR1 5TR records about 125 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a very high crime rate for England: it scores 9 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across North West as a whole the rate is about 109 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, anti-social behaviour and criminal damage and arson.

What is the average house price near PR1 5TR?

The median sale price around PR1 5TR in Ribbleton is £160,000 (about £187 per square foot) based on 67 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

What schools are near PR1 5TR?

There are 11 schools close to PR1 5TR, including Brockholes Wood Community Primary School and Nursery (Good), St Teresa's Catholic Primary School, Preston and Fishwick Primary School (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.

How deprived is the area around PR1 5TR?

PR1 5TR scores 10 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 895 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

Who represents PR1 5TR (Ribbleton) in Parliament and on the local council?

The Member of Parliament for Preston covering PR1 5TR is Mark Hendrick (Labour and Co-operative Party),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 1 local councillor: Vasile Alecu (Reform UK).
